Murray State University is a public four-year college in Murray, KY, enrolling about 6,688 students.
It admits 86% of applicants. Admitted students' middle-50% SAT range is 940–1170.
On average, students who receive financial aid pay $9,096 per year after grants and scholarships, against a full cost of attendance of $23,485.
61% of students complete their degree within six years.
The student-to-faculty ratio is 17 to 1.
Ten years after starting, former students earn a median of $44,737 a year — across everyone who enrolled, not only graduates.
Figures from the U.S. Department of Education's College Scorecard. Official site: Murray State University.
Tuition is the published rate before any aid, and before housing, food and books. Total cost of attendance adds those. Average net price is what students who received federal aid actually paid, and is usually far lower than tuition alone.
